Pembahagian String kepada Senarai dalam Python
Kita juga boleh mencipta senarai daripada string.
Untuk melakukan ini, kita perlu membahagikannya menggunakan
kaedah split. Dalam parameter kaedah,
tentukan pembahagi yang akan digunakan untuk
membahagikan string. Hanya ingat, pembahagi ini
mesti wujud dalam string itu sendiri:
txt = '1-2-3-4'
print(txt.split('-')) # akan output ['1', '2', '3', '4']
Jika tiada pembahagi diberikan kepada kaedah
split, ia akan menukar keseluruhan
string kepada satu elemen senarai:
txt = '1-2-3-4'
print(txt.split()) # akan output ['1-2-3-4']
Diberi kod berikut:
txt = 'a,b,c,d,e'
print(txt.split(','))
Beritahu, apa yang akan dioutputkan ke konsol.
Diberi kod berikut:
txt = 'a_bc_de'
print(txt.split('_'))
Beritahu, apa yang akan dioutputkan ke konsol.
Diberi kod berikut:
txt = 'ab 12 cd'
print(txt.split(''))
Beritahu, apa yang akan dioutputkan ke konsol.
Diberi kod berikut:
txt = '1 23 45'
print(txt.split(' '))
Beritahu, apa yang akan dioutputkan ke konsol.
Diberi kod berikut:
txt = '123_45'
print(txt.split())
Beritahu, apa yang akan dioutputkan ke konsol.